Output 26051ecafd2668b0380c62fb1be5878855f8c61ccc3cdc9de19b7c53fa0f988f:0

value
1410646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49f795b23a2c03640ea608b2960562d88a1a515d OP_EQUAL
address
38S7r38CPeNmkZyVNbqi4X5m38bZxrnti1
transaction
26051ecafd2668b0380c62fb1be5878855f8c61ccc3cdc9de19b7c53fa0f988f
spent
true